Reviewing: Alba Botanica Plumeria Replenishing Conditioner
Purchased at: Luckyvitamin.Com     Price: $12.00 USD

Thats right! Papaya, jojoba, sunflower seed and macadamia are just some of the amazing (and fantabulous smelling) ingredients in Alba Botanicas Plumeria Replenishing Conditioner. This conditioner is part of Albas Hawaiian Hair Care line, and like the companion shampoo it smells amazing and just as I imagine that Hawaii would smell

Although this is not a leave in conditioner, I use it as such. After shampooing with the companion shampoo I use about a nickels worth of the Plumeria conditioner, working it through my hair, taking special care to get the ends and I leave it in.

My hair is fine, wavy to curly and has a tendency towards dry, which is why I leave the conditioner in. I used to use both a regular and leave in conditioner but found that this way works just as well.

I find that this conditioner leaves a light scent in my hair that I love, while it conditions very well.

My hair is also long and gets tangled, especially in dry weather. This conditioner easily takes care of my tangles.

While I do find my hair pretty well hydrated, because of the dryness of my hair, even after using this conditioner for a while I could probably use some deep conditioning too. However, I have to say that I cannot recall my hair being as conditioned as it is now with any other conditioner alone so it is definitely doing its job

The only reason why I did not give this conditioner a total 5 out of 5 is because Alba did add cones in the ingredients which some stay away from at all costs.
